PROBLEM TO BE SOLVED: To provide an automatic gain controller for an optical wireless transmission system that can respond to a received signal with a wide range of a signal level at high speed with a simple configuration so as to conduct level control with high accuracy and low power consumption. SOLUTION: Open loop high speed control by a high level control circuit Ah compresses and absorbs fluctuation in 20 dB of a high level component of a received signal resulting from applying photoelectric conversion to an optical signal from an opposite terminal by an APD 1, an intermediate level area control circuit Am absorbs the level fluctuation in 20 dB of an intermediate level component under the control of a current amplification factor of the APD 1, a low level control circuit Al absorbs the level fluctuation in 20 dB of a low level component under non oscillation negative feedback control, the level control of the received signal with a wide level range is conducted at high speed and a high response without causing oscillation even in the presence of scintillation with 1 millisecond period, the low level control circuit Al outputs a non distortion signal, a demodulator 17 demodulates it, and the demodulation with high quality can be properly conducted at low power consumption by absorbing the fluctuation in the signal level under a meteorological condition such as rain and mist scintillation or the like. |
